| Our community (Darga) is unlike any other community you have likely encountered. It meets people on their own level, thus there are no hard fast rules, dues, by-laws, and the like, making up most of the communities you are likely more accustom with.
Our spiritual guide and teacher once said,
"When you begin to plan, you begin to fail."
This is a profound statement that carries much meaning and perfectly describes what our community is all about. In striving to become true servants of God, one does not plan or organize, one submits his/her will and tries to become in perfect conformity to the Creators will. This is no easy task, but should it be easy? Achieving high levels or stations of spiritual advancement is never easy.
When you come, you are accepted on the level you are at. Those who have been blessed with much resources should rise to the challenge those gifts carry with it and contribute what they can to make the community a better place for all. Those blessed with talent but little in the way of material wealth, should contribute what they can and work to make the community better as a whole. Perhaps that is preparing meals, washing dishes, gardening, carrying for the sheep, etc. This does not mean that those who are rich should not work, or those who are poor should not contribute something within their means. This is the enchanting and magical environment that a Darga provides as it synergistically, holistically and organically grows and changes all the time according to the souls who come and the intentions of the people.
Working on the property is a therapy all it's own and families are encouraged to come and expose their children to the importance of simple healthy living where they can learn important life skills. Working with animals helps kids connect with the meaning of life and reduces depression and anxiety.
People come from all walks of life, all religious and spiritual paths, all socio-economic levels - rich, poor, young and old, all are welcome. You may stay an hour, day, week, month or several years.
